最近在折腾服务器圈子里,看到有朋友在一脸懵圈地问:“有没有大佬给我科普一下 VMISS 是个啥?”

看到这个词,第一反应是不是觉得像是哪个不知名的小众 VPS 商家,或者是某种类似 Vmess 的新的网络代理协议?其实,这俩跟它都没啥关系。为了防止大家在选机或者看技术文档时踩坑,今天咱们就借着这个话题,用大白话聊聊这个听起来有点玄乎的东西。

VMISS 到底是个什么鬼?

服务器虚拟化架构示意图

VMISS 可能涉及的服务器虚拟化与资源调度架构示意图

首先,要把名字拆开看。在虚拟化和服务器技术领域,MISS 这个组合其实并不常见,很多人容易把它拼错,比如和著名的网络代理工具 Vmess 搞混。但 Vmess那是给网络流量加了一层壳用来翻越障碍的,而咱们今天聊的这个概念,更多是跟服务器硬件虚拟化和资源调度有关的。

从技术底层来看,你可以简单把它理解为一种基于特定环境下的虚拟化实例管理服务或接口。在某些特定的技术栈里,它可能指代一种中间件或者一种资源调度机制,用来解决物理机和虚拟机之间通信时的某种“缺失”或“隔离”问题。

(注意:不同厂商对这个词的定义可能略有偏差,但在圈内讨论时,通常不会把它误认为是代理协议。)

Vmess 代理协议工作原理示意图

Vmess 代理协议工作原理示意图,用于区分网络层与基础设施层的区别

它和 Vmess 只有一字之差,区别在哪?

新手最容易犯错的就在这里。咱们必须把这两个概念彻底厘清,不然配置文件写错了,服务器都起不来。

  • Vmess (Virtual Mesh Service etc.):这是大家熟知的 Project V 旗下的协议,主要用来做网络代理,解决的是“网络通不通”和“安不安全”的问题。属于应用层的东西,跟你的 VPS 跑什么操作系统没啥关系,是个纯软件工具链。
  • VMISS:这更像是一个底层架构或者资源分配层面的术语(或者是某种特定的服务状态描述)。它讨论的是你的机器资源怎么切分、怎么隔离、怎么高效利用。属于基础设施层的东西。

打个比方:Vmess 就像是你给寄出的快递加了个秘密锁,保证东西不被乱翻;而 VMISS(如果指代某种虚拟化管理服务)就像是快递公司的那个分拣系统,决定把你的包裹放在哪个架子上,怎么流转最省力。这俩根本不在一个频道上。

这种技术一般用在什么地方?

如果我们在技术文档或者社区讨论中遇到提到 VMISS 的场景,通常意味着大家在讨论以下这些话题:

  1. 资源隔离与安全:在某些高密度的虚拟化环境中,为了防止某个实例把物理机资源吃光,系统会引入一种类似的管理机制,确保“MISS”(Missing/Isolated)状态下的资源也能被合理调度。
  2. 特定云厂商的“黑话”:不排除某些小众 IDC 或者云服务商内部用这个词来指代他们的某种监控接口或管理后台。如果是这种情况,那具体含义就得看他们的官方文档了,属于“行话”范畴。
  3. 故障排查中的状态提示:有时候你在开虚拟机实例时,后台报错日志里可能会见到类似的缩写,这时候它可能代表某种服务组件未找到或启动失败。

遇到相关问题怎么解决?

如果你是在看教程或者配置环境时遇到了这个词,觉得云里雾里,不妨按下面这个思路来排查:

  • 看上下文:如果是讲网络代理、节点搭建的,那大概率是拼写错误,老老实实去查 Vmess 的配置写法准没错。
  • 看环境:如果是讲服务器底层、KVM虚拟化、或者是在云厂商的控制面板里看到的,那就去翻该厂商的 API 文档或知识库。
  • 直接搜日志:把报错的那一行完整复制下来,把 VMISS 这个关键词放进去搜,通常能找到具体的解决方案或者补丁。

总结一下

VMISS 这个词在目前的互联网公开资料中并不是一个像“HTTP”或者“Linux”那样全球通用的标准术语。它更多可能出现在特定的技术社区、特定厂商的文档,甚至是某个高手的口误中。

对于咱们普通用户和 VPS 爱好者来说,除非你是专门搞底层运维开发的,否则不用太纠结这个词本身的字面定义。只需要搞清楚:它不是代理协议,它大概率跟资源管理、虚拟化实例或者某种后台服务状态有关。

下次再看到这种生僻缩写,别慌,先看场景,再查文档,实在不行就来技术社区吼一声,总有大佬出来给你“科普”一番的!

标签: none

AI Skills Smart Station on Nick Launches

评论已关闭